Tracking question

I have been religiously tracking my calories with my fitness pal. It's been awesome. But how do you add something when you have no clue how to?? Like tonight, I ate my mom's sweet and sour chicken....she makes healthy adjustments for my dad so it was good for me too. But when I search for it using MFP, the only ones that come up are restaurant listings. And the calories are all over the place! So what do you guys do in a situation like this??

I don't know how MFP works, but in Lose It you can add recipes. So if I were having homemade Sweet and Sour chicken, I would enter all the ingredients and create a recipe. Lose It will then tell me how many calories, Protein, fat, etc. are in each serving. I do this a lot for dishes I cook regularly because once they're entered they're in the databse for next time.

Maybe MFP has something similar?
